MOBO: GA-Z87MX-D3H (1.x) BIOS Ver: F6
Intel Core i5-4570 3.2GHz (Haswell)
AMD FirePro V4900 PCIe x16 graphics card
G.Skill Ripjaws X Series 8GB (2 x 4GB) DDR3-1600
Win 8.1 64-bit
This is a new build. Windows 8.1 installed with no problems but cannot detect the on-board LAN controller. PCH LAN Controller is enabled in BIOS. After booting into Windows, I tried installing drivers from the Gigabyte MOBO CD, but get the following error message when installing the Inter(R) HECI Device Driver:
"This computer does not meet the minimum requirements for installing the software."
I tried resetting BIOS to Load Optimized Defaults. I have also booted to a Linux Live CD, but Linux doesn't see the LAN controller either.
I also tried installing a separate PCIe 1x ethernet card (ST Lab N-313) and disabling the PCH LAN Controller on the MOBO in the BIOS, but neither Windows nor Linux see this device either.
I don't know what else to try... Any suggestions?
